| The top three spots in the order go 0 for 12, but it is the bottom reaches of the order which sizzle today. #6 Jayson Werth goes 3 for 4 falling a homer shy of the cycle and scores 3 times, #7 Carlos Ruiz 1 for 3 with a double, and #8 Abraham Nunez gets the star of the game award going 3 for 3 with 3 doubles, driving in 4 runs in the process. Jamie Moyer, by far the most consistent starter for the season, gets his team leading 9th win. The Phillies gain a good chunk of ground in the division and wild card races with the sweep of the Braves. 14-6 in the last 20 games, as they are finally playing like they should be. However, the Phillies still sit 20 games behind the Mets in the division, and 19 1/2 behind the Braves for the wild card. For the Phillies to equal their actual season record, they will have to go 35-10 the rest of the way. A tall order, to say the least. If you are curious, the Red Sox can go 24-21 to equal their actual record. |

Abraham O. Nunez hit 3 doubles and had 4 RBI as the Philadelphia Phillies beat
the Atlanta Braves by a score of 9 to 3.
Nunez made sure the Philadelphia fans enjoyed themselves. He doubled which
was good for two runs in the 2nd inning, doubled bringing in a run in the 4th
inning and doubled in the 6th inning. Philadelphia ended up with 10 hits for
the game while Atlanta had 7.
Jamie Moyer(9-10) went 6 innings allowing 2 runs for the victory. The losing
pitcher was Buddy Carlyle(5-4). Philadelphia scored big getting 7 runs off
him in 6 innings.
